$TXT Created by RENE,BRIAN at MNTVBB.FO-ALBANY.MED.VA.GOV (KIDS) on Tuesday, 01/19/10 at 15:07 ============================================================================= Run Date: MAR 23, 2010 Designation: RT*2*46 Package : RT - RECORD TRACKING Priority: Mandatory Version : 2 SEQ #43 Status: Released Compliance Date: APR 23, 2010 ============================================================================= Associated patches: (v)RT*2*3 <<= must be installed BEFORE `RT*2*46' (v)RT*2*16 <<= must be installed BEFORE `RT*2*46' Subject: FIX INSTITUTION PARAMETER ISSUE Category: - Routine Description: ============ This patch addresses an issue reported in the Record Tracking (RT) package. This issue is that the software allows the user to enter the Record Tracking Total System Menu [RT OVERALL] menu option without setting the INSTITUTION parameters. When users try to use the Charge Out Pull List Records [RT PULL-CHARGE-OUT] menu option they receive the following message: "This function requires the user to be signed onto the system with INSTITUTION parameters defined." They are then bumped out and are returned to the original menu. Resolution: ----------- The process is allowing the users to enter NULL at the "Select Record Tracking File Room:" prompt but it is the answer to this prompt that sets the INSTITUTION parameters. The code will be modified to force the users to answer the prompt whether it be an answer or an "^" to exit. The error message will also be modified for users attempting to access the Charge Out Pull List Record option without going through the menu tree. The wording "Please use the Record Tracking Total System Menu to access this option" has been added to the message.
